Transaction 5531df91590b46c39cf11f827a81b594e51c153f8dcec45e3362f7cd09b23253
2 Input
2 Outputs
- 5531df91590b46c39cf11f827a81b594e51c153f8dcec45e3362f7cd09b23253:0
- 5531df91590b46c39cf11f827a81b594e51c153f8dcec45e3362f7cd09b23253:1
value 45661341
address 1AozLV7krw87WKxjCzzygM29BrYFxbxPwh
value 1000000000
address 3PttW2xqWU3BUeRkeUpK1snvpuyb8mKkP9